Transaction 8959010c272182a1940b5136c5222a37ae6908cdc9563ee65c092b4ed96d15cf
1 Input
1 Output
-
8959010c272182a1940b5136c5222a37ae6908cdc9563ee65c092b4ed96d15cf:0
- value
- 2297616
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0678ea9e1798a112da200a7522031e2983bd68ae OP_EQUAL
- address
- 32HEq7qXt3WSuuPySvsEhBdrtri5qRQG9z